Can I qualify for unemployment?

-I live in Louisiana. I quit my job in January of this year because my husband got a new job out of town so we had to move. I did not get a new job because I was pregnant and did not think anyone would hire me. Now my the company my husband is working for are cutting back hours to try to get rid of employees who are not doing their job right. I am now 7 1/2 months pregnant and at high risk/bed rest so have no chance of getting a job now, but we desperately need extra income just until my husband's hours pick up again. Is it possible for me to get even temporary unemployment in this situation? Thanks for your help.No. Even if you had unemployment, you could not keep it. "Unemployment" is only for individuals who can work -- no exceptions. Being unable to work for any medical reason is an automatic disqualifier.



If you cannot work because of a medical condition, including high risk pregnancy, then you can qualify for "disability", which may be as much money as unemployment, or more, but not for "unemployment".



So, yes, you can get extra income, but not "unemployment".In some states, quitting a job because your spouse took a job out of town and you moved with your spouse does not disqualify you from unemployment, it's one of the few situations where you can quit and maybe still get benefits.



Right now though, if you're unable to work because of the pregnancy and bed rest, you wouldn't be eligible.
